Some analytical and numerical models of particle acceleration in collapsing magnetic traps

Description
Spectrum and number of particles accelerated in the Sun corona during a flare were determined in terms of the assumption that electrons and ions from magnetic reconnecting area were injected into a collapsing magnetic trap. One evaluates the efficiency of particle capture by various traps. One makes a prediction that there are two types of hard X-ray radiation sources in the corona. The first type sources are produced in traps with betatron acceleration for the major part. In traps with the Fermi acceleration the second type sources are produced
